Chelmsford St & Waite St
413 Chelmsford St
Lowell, MA 01851
The bus stop at Chelmsford St & Waite St in Lowell, MA, provides a vital transit point for locals and visitors alike. They find the stop conveniently located near residential neighborhoods, local businesses, and easy access to the city’s bus routes. The bustling atmosphere is characterized by a mix of commuters heading to work and students traveling to nearby schools. Public seating is available, along with signage indicating bus schedules, ensuring that travelers can plan their journeys with ease.
Generated from this place's information
See a problem?